V tem priročniku se boste naučili izdelati pametna stikala DIY, ki jih lahko upravljate z aplikacijo, spletnim brskalnikom ali glasovnimi ukazi prek pametnega zvočnika Alexa, kot je Echo dot. Ta pametna stikala DIY lahko tudi zaščitite z geslom za dodatno varnost in preprečite nezaželenim uporabnikom, da bi dostopali do njih ali jih nadzorovali, tudi ko so povezani z vašim lokalnim omrežjem Wi-Fi.

Ta pametna stikala DIY lahko dodatno integrirate z Home Assistant ali HomeKit, da dodate avtomatizacijo glede na čas dneva ali podatke, prejete od drugih združljivih pametnih senzorjev, ki ste jih morda namestili v vašem domu oz pisarna.

Zakaj zgraditi pametna stikala DIY?

Čeprav lahko na spletu kupite pametna stikala, ki delujejo iz škatle, se integrirajo z Alexa in Googlom Pomočniku itd. večini manjka ročno upravljanje ali preglasitev, kar pomeni, da jih lahko vklopite/izklopite samo z app. Zaradi tega je neprijeten za številne uporabnike, zlasti stare družinske člane ali nekoga, ki ni podkovan s tehnologijo.

instagram viewer

Vendar pa vas tisti, ki so opremljeni z ročnim nadzorom, stanejo dodatnih dolarjev. Še pomembneje je, da ta stikala zahtevajo tudi, da se prijavite in svoje podatke delite z njihovimi strežniki v oblaku. Vsakič, ko vklopite ali izklopite napravo, se podatki zabeležijo in potujejo skozi proizvajalčev strežnik v oblaku. To tudi upočasni odzivni čas in ne bo delovalo, če je internet izklopljen.

Ko pa ga zgradite sami, vaše dejavnosti niso nikjer zabeležene ali zabeležene. Je lokalen, hitrejši in deluje ne glede na dostop do interneta. Če torej razmišljate o zasebnosti, sledite tem navodilom in »Naredite sami«.

Vaše naprave in podatki o dejavnosti so popolnoma lokalni in niso zabeleženi ali zabeleženi, če jih ne uporabljate z Alexa ali Apple Homekit. Integracija pametnih stikal in senzorjev DIY s temi storitvami vam omogoča, da svoje naprave nadzirate iz interneta za ceno deljenja podatkov o dejavnosti.

Koraki za izdelavo pametnih stikal DIY

Sledite spodnjim navodilom, da sestavite svoja pametna stikala DIY in jih uporabite za nadzor različnih naprav.

Stvari, ki jih boste potrebovali

  • Plošča NodeMCU, ESP-01 ali D1 Mini.
  • Relejni modul. Odvisno od tega, koliko stikal želite avtomatizirati, lahko kupite eno-, dvo-, štiri- ali višjekanalni relejni modul. Polprevodniški rele lahko sestavite tudi sami.
  • 220V do 5V Hi-Link ali podoben napajalni modul. Za napajanje 5V lahko uporabite tudi mikro USB.
  • Kabel mikro USB.
  • 3D natisnjen etui za vse komponente (izbirno). Uporabite lahko tudi katero koli splošno škatlo, ki ustreza pametnemu stikalu DIY.

Če želite uporabljati ESP-01, kupite tudi dodatne komponente, omenjene spodaj:

  • Micro USB modul.
  • Regulator napetosti 5V do 3,3V.
  • Modul CH301 za preklop vdelane programske opreme.
  • Splošni PCB za spajkanje teh komponent.

1. korak: Preklopite vdelano programsko opremo

Za izdelavo pametnega stikala, združljivega z Alexa in drugo programsko opremo za avtomatizacijo doma, bomo uporabili vdelano programsko opremo Tasmota. To je preizkušena vdelana programska oprema, ki zanesljivo deluje s ploščami ESP8266, kot so NodeMCU, ESP01, D1 mini itd. Trenutno jih uporabljamo v produkcijskem okolju za nadzor različnih naprav, kot so luči, ventilatorji, vodne črpalke, TV itd., v zadnjih 3 mesecih brez kakršnih koli težav ali pritožb.

  1. Prenesite Tasmotizer orodje in Tasmota.bin datoteko vdelane programske opreme.
  2. Zaženite Tasmotizer in povežite NodeMCU ali D1 Mini z računalnikom s kablom Micro USB.
  3. Izberite COM vrata in kliknite Prebrskaj da izberete Tasmota.bin datoteko vdelane programske opreme.
  4. Kliknite Tasmotize in počakajte, da se postopek flash konča.
  5. Po utripanju kliknite Pošlji konfiguracijo.
  6. Vnesite WiFi SSID in geslo in kliknite Pošlji konfiguracijo.
  7. Naprava se bo povezala z vašim WiFi omrežjem.
  8. Kliknite Pridobite IP da si ogledate naslov IP in ga kopirate.

To je to. Zdaj lahko nadaljujete s konfiguracijo pametnega stikala.

2. korak: konfigurirajte stikalo

Odprite okno spletnega brskalnika na vašem računalniku in vnesite kopirani naslov IP. To bo odprlo spletno stran Tasmota. Zdaj sledite spodnjim korakom:

  1. Kliknite Konfiguracija> Konfiguriraj modul.
  2. Izberite generično (0) Iz Vrsta modula spustni meni in kliknite Shrani.
  3. Naprava se bo znova zagnala in samodejno znova naložila spletno stran. Kliknite Konfiguracija> Konfiguriraj modul.
  4. Izberite Rele 1 v GPIO4 in Stikalo 1 na GPIO5 in kliknite Shrani.
  5. Po ponovnem zagonu boste videli preklopno stikalo za vklop ali izklop. To bo nadzorovalo enokanalni rele. Če želite zgraditi pametno stikalo z več kot enim kanalnim relejem, morate v GPIO-jih izbrati Rele 2, Rele 3, Rele 4 in Stikalo 2, Stikalo 3 in Stikalo 4.

Ko končate, shranite spremembe in odklopite kabel USB.

3. korak: Priključite relejni modul na ploščo

Glejte naslednji diagram za povezavo relejnega modula z NodeMCU ali D1 Mini z uporabo mostička ali DuPont žic. To lahko napajate s katerim koli 5V adapterjem za pametni telefon in mikro USB napajalnikom.

Če uporabljate napajalni modul 220V do 5V, so povezave naslednje:

4. korak: Vklopite in preizkusite

Ko je vse povezano, lahko napajate za vklop pametnega stikala DIY. Ko je vklopljen, obiščite isti naslov IP in ga s stikalom vklopite/izklopite. Rele se mora vklopiti/izklopiti, ko pritisnete preklopno stikalo na spletni strani.

Priporočamo dodelite statični IP vaši napravi prek DHCP IP rezervacije v nastavitvah usmerjevalnika. Tako bo IP vedno enak.

Če je test uspešen, ga lahko priložite v 3D-natisnjeno torbico. Veliko teh primerov lahko najdete na Thingiverse glede na relejni modul, ki ste ga uporabili.

5. korak: Omogočite emulacijo stikala WeMo za integracijo Alexa

Svoje pametno stikalo lahko posnemate kot napravo Philips Hue ali WeMo, ki je izvorno združljiva z Alexa. Koraki so naslednji:

  1. Odprite Tasmota spletno stran z naslovom IP naprave in kliknite Konfiguracija> Konfiguriraj drugo.
  2. Označite Belkin WeMo ena naprava možnost in nato kliknite Shrani. Če uporabljate dva ali več kanalskih relejnih modulov, omogočite Philips Hue z več napravami posnemanje.

6. korak: dodajte Smart DIY Switch v Alexa

Konfiguriranje vašega novega pametnega stikala DIY z Alexa je dokaj enostaven postopek. Tukaj je tisto, kar morate storiti:

  1. V aplikaciji Alexa pojdite na Naprave in tapnite + ikono na vrhu
  2. Izberite Dodaj napravo.
  3. Izberite Stikalo > Drugo in nato kliknite Odkrijte naprave.
  4. Počakajte, da se postopek zaključi. Trajalo bo približno 2 minuti.

Lahko vprašate tudi pametni zvočnik, ki podpira Echo ali Alexa –Alexa, odkrij naprave. To bo samodejno našlo vaše pametno stikalo DIY in ga navedlo pod napravo. Zdaj lahko upravljate to pametno stikalo DIY z glasovnim ukazom ali aplikacijo Alexa. Prepričajte se, da sta obe napravi povezani v isto omrežje.

Poleg tega lahko avtomatizirate svoj dom ali pisarno z namestitvijo takšnih stikal DIY in uporabo rutine Alexa. Tukaj je podroben vodnik onastavitev avtomatizacije doma z aplikacijo Alexa.

Če pa želite, da vaše dejavnosti ostanejo zasebne, nastavite strežnik Home Assistant za avtomatizacijo doma. Omogočil vam bo tudi uporabo stikal Smart DIY z aplikacijo Apple HomeKit ali Eve na napravah iOS, iPadOS in macOS.

Pametni dom z dodatno zasebnostjo

Pametna stikala DIY ne zahtevajo, da se prijavite za nobeno storitev. Je popolnoma lokalen in zato nikjer ne beleži ali beleži vaših podatkov o dejavnosti. In namesto da bi se zanašali na Alexa za avtomatizacijo doma, lahko nastavite lokalni strežnik Home Assistant, dodate svoja DIY ali kupljena pametna stikala in jih vse nadzirate z ene nadzorne plošče.

Ustvarite lahko tudi več sob, združite naprave in dodate avtomatizacijo, ne da bi vas skrbelo za svoje podatke. Vse deluje lokalno in vaši podatki nikoli ne zapustijo vaših prostorov.

Kako sestaviti pametno stikalo luči, ki zaznava gibanje

Preberite Naprej

DelitiTweetDelitiE-naslov

Povezane teme

  • DIY
  • Alexa
  • Pametni dom
  • Avtomatizacija doma

O avtorju

Ravi Singh (Objavljenih 16 člankov)

Ravi je strokovni tehnični razlagalec, navdušenec za internet stvari in ljubitelj Linuxa z izkušnjami na področju velikih podatkov in razvoja aplikacij. Večino svojih vikendov preživi v delu z napravami IoT in igranju iger na Xboxu. Je tudi solo popotnik, ki obožuje pohodništvo in raziskovanje novih poti.

Več od Ravi Singh

Naročite se na naše novice

Pridružite se našemu glasilu za tehnične nasvete, ocene, brezplačne e-knjige in ekskluzivne ponudbe!

Kliknite tukaj, da se naročite